Optimizing every aspect of your FPV drone setup is key to achieving the best video quality and range. Understanding the SWR of your 5.8GHz antenna can help decide which frequency or channel you should use for optimal performance. Not everyone has the tools to measure SWR, so I have conducted extensive tests on the antennas I own to share their SWR plots with you.

The antennas in this post are listed alphabetically. The plot markers are as follows: Marker 2 is at 5.6GHz, Marker 3 is at 5.8GHz (the center of the graph), and Marker 4 is at 6.0GHz. Marker 1 highlights where the lowest SWR is found within the sweep range of 5.4GHz to 6.2GHz.
Tips for Enhancing Your FPV Video Link
- Selecting the Right Antenna: Consider antennas with consistently low SWR across the channels you frequently use.
- Channel Optimization: Use the SWR charts to identify which channels offer the best performance for your selected antenna.
- Matching Receiver Antennas: Ensure that antennas for the receiver have a matching resonance frequency for the best results.

Conclusion
SWR plays a pivotal role in achieving reliable FPV video links. By understanding antenna SWR, pilots can make educated decisions, selecting the most suitable antennas and frequency/channel for their flights.
